Choosing the Perfect Shopify Theme for Your Brand

Building a successful online store on Shopify starts with selecting the right theme. A theme isn't just about aesthetics; it influences your brand's perception and impacts customer journey. With countless themes available, finding the perfect fit can seem overwhelming.

Here are some key factors to consider when making check here your decision:

* **Your Industry:** Different industries require different features. A fashion store might need a theme with robust product galleries, while a service-based business could prioritize clear calls to action and contact information.

* **Brand Aesthetics:** Your theme should mirror your brand's personality and values. Are you going for a classic look? A playful or refined feel?

* **Mobile Responsiveness:** In today's mobile-first world, your store must be viewable on all devices. Look for themes that are fully responsive and adapt seamlessly to different screen sizes.

* **Customization Options:** A good theme offers options so you can customize it to your specific needs. This includes options for fonts and the ability to add custom elements.

Remember, your Shopify theme is a vital component of your online success. Take the time to find one that truly represents your brand and sets you up for success.

Optimize for Mobile: Designing a Responsive Shopify Store

In today's fast-paced digital landscape, featuring a mobile-friendly Shopify store is no longer just a suggestion, it's a necessity. With the vast majority of shoppers browsing and purchasing on their smartphones, configuring your storefront for compact screens is crucial for attaining success. A responsive design ensures that your store alters seamlessly to different screen sizes, providing a smooth and captivating experience for all visitor.

To create a truly dynamic Shopify store, consider the following features:

* **Attractive Visuals:** Use clear images that resize effectively on reduced screens.

* **User-Friendly Navigation:** Implement a simple and structured navigation menu that is easy to browse on mobile devices.

* **Brief Content:** Keep your product descriptions and page content short to avoid overwhelming users on smaller screens.

* **Quick Page Load Times:** Optimize your website for speed to decrease bounce rates and improve the overall user experience.
